§ 20-81. General standards.  


Latest version.
  • In all areas of special flood hazard, the following provisions are required:

    (1)

    All new construction and substantial improvements shall be anchored to prevent flotation, collapse or lateral movement of the structure.

    (2)

    Manufactured homes shall be anchored to prevent flotation, collapse or lateral movement. For the purpose of this requirement, manufactured homes must be elevated and anchored to resist flotation, collapse or lateral movement in accordance with the regulations for mobile homes and modular housing adopted by the state commissioner of insurance pursuant to G.S. 143-143.15.

    (3)

    All new construction and substantial improvements shall be constructed with materials and utility equipment resistant to flood damage.

    (4)

    All new construction or substantial improvements shall be constructed by methods and practices that minimize flood damages.

    (5)

    Electrical, heating, ventilation, plumbing, air conditioning equipment and other service facilities shall be designed or located so as to prevent water from entering or accumulating within the components during conditions of flooding.

    (6)

    All new and replacement water supply systems shall be designed to minimize or eliminate infiltration of floodwater into the system.

    (7)

    New and replacement sanitary sewage systems shall be designed to minimize or eliminate infiltration of floodwater into the systems and discharges from the systems into floodwater.

    (8)

    On-site waste disposal systems shall be located and constructed to avoid impairment to them or contamination from then during flooding.

    (9)

    Any alteration, repair, reconstruction or improvement to a structure which is in compliance with the provisions of this article shall meet the requirements of new construction as contained in this article.

    (10)

    Nonconforming buildings or uses may not be enlarged, replaced or rebuilt unless such enlargement or reconstruction is accomplished in conformance with the provisions of this article. However, nothing in this article shall prevent the repair, reconstruction or replacement of a building or structure existing on the effective date of the ordinance from which this article is derived and located totally or partially within the floodway zone, provided that the bulk of the building or structure below base flood elevation in the floodway zone is not increased and provided that such repair, reconstruction or replacement meets all of the other requirements of this article.
